In Treatment of Malaria Malaria is a serious or life-threatening illness that is spread by a parasite that enters the human body by the bite of infected mosquitoes.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et is an antimalarial medicine and is used to treat malaria. It kills the infection-causing parasite and stops the further spread of the infection in the body. Do not use this medicine for treating any other condition without consulting your doctor.
The majority of side effects typically do not necessitate medical intervention. and disappear as your body adjusts to the medicine. Doctor consultation is advised if they persist or if you're worried about them.
Follow your doctor's guidance regarding the dose and duration of this medication. Dissolve it in a glass of water before taking it.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et is to be taken with food.
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et is a combination of two antiparasitic medicines: Arterolane and Piperaquine, which treats malaria. They work by increasing the levels of heme in the blood, a substance toxic to the malarial parasite. This kills the parasite and stops the infection from spreading.
Consult your Doctor: Please consult your doctor regarding the safety of consuming alcohol with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et . Experts have not found evidence of alcohol impairing the effectiveness of the medicine.
Seek medical advice from your doctor: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et may be unsafe to use during pregnancy. Although there are limited studies in humans, animal studies have shown harmful effects on the developing baby. Your doctor will weigh the benefits and any potential risks before prescribing it to you. Doctor consultation is advised.
Seek medical advice from your doctor: Information regarding the use of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et during breastfeeding is not available. Doctor consultation is advised.
Seek medical advice from your doctor: It is not known whether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et alters the ability to drive. Do not drive if you experience any symptoms that affect your ability to concentrate and react.
Caution Advised: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et should be used with caution in patients with kidney disease. Dose adjustment of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et may be needed. Doctor consultation is advised.
Caution Advised: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et should be used with caution in patients with liver disease. Dose adjustment of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et may be needed. Doctor consultation is advised.
If a dose of Synriam DT 37.5mg/187.5mg Tablet is missed, take it promptly. However, if your next dose is approaching, skip the missed dose and resume your regular schedule. Avoid doubling the dose.
